In December 2012, the attorney general filed a complaint against Hedrick for his infamous patient malpractice history. The complaint alleged Hedrick, either willfully or negligently, ignored signs of addiction and/or evidence that the controlled pain killing substances were being diverted from their intended patient sources. Seven deceased patients of Hedrick were used as focal example in the complaint. The Indiana Medical Licensing Board ultimately and successfully proved a few charges - failure to properly supervise employees, overuse of a steroid injection, and one count of breach of standard of care - but dismissed Hedrick of three other counts. Hedrick was sentenced to two years probation and mandatory ethics training. When the nerves in question are compressed, they can be permanently damaged as a result of loss of blood flow and oxygen. When this happens, the patient can face permanent loss of sensation in the pelvic and legs areas and loss of control of bladder and bowel function. If treated promptly, these results can be minimized, making it imperative that physicians respond appropriately when presented with this issue. In order to properly diagnose the situation, a doctor must order an appropriate diagnostic test, including a lumbosacral spine X-ray, an MRI, or a CT scan. In 1995, 52-year old Willie King was admitted to a Florida hospital to have a leg amputated due to a serious medical condition. Once in the operating room, the surgeon amputated the wrong leg. By the time someone realized a mistake had been made, it was too late, the damage was irreversible, and Mr. King ended up with a double amputation. It is critical to place a notation in the patient's record that the informed consent process has taken place. Almost all of the claims regarding lack of informed consent would be dismissed if dentists were to pay appropriate attention to documentation. Too often the dentist has a lengthy discussion with a patient during a consultation, then does not record in the patient's record that the information has been presented or that the proposed treatment was discussed and agreed to by the patient. Then money for each case is sent to the Lien Resolution Company (LRC). They are like an escrow company in a home sale. They check to make sure all liens owed to the government, like Medicare and Medicaid, are paid.
